Is this tour right for you?

Choose Pompeii & Positano - English for the shared coach trip. Your guided Pompeii visit lasts 2 hours, followed by 2 hours free in Positano. Pompeii entry and return transport are included; food and drinks cost extra.

Semi Private Tour - English takes up to eight people. Your minivan trip also includes a limoncello tasting. You'll still share the trip; hotel pickup belongs to the separate private options.

Allow 13 hours; traffic can affect your return time. The included Pompeii ticket type isn't named. Check Villa of the Mysteries access before booking if it's central to your visit.

What I'd do: I'd choose Semi Private Tour - English if fewer people in the vehicle mattered enough to pay more.

How does the day work?

  1. starts 06:10
    Meet in Piazza del Popolo and leave Rome by coach on the standard option.
  2. 20 min
    Stop in Cassino for a break, about 20 minutes.
  3. 2 h
    Walk through Pompeii with your guide for 2 hours; entry is included.
  4. Drive along the Amalfi Coast toward Positano.
  5. 2 h
    Spend about 2 hours in Positano on your own; food and drinks cost extra.
  6. Rejoin the coach for the coastal drive back toward Rome.
  7. 20 min
    Stop again in Cassino for a break, about 20 minutes.
  8. Return to Viale Washington near Piazza del Popolo; arrival depends on traffic.
Where you meet: At the center of Piazza del Popolo, by the large fountain with the lions and the obelisk. The nearest metro stop is Flaminio (Line A). The day ends at Viale Washington, next to Piazza del Popolo

What should I know before booking?

Names on ticketsThe park's tickets carry each traveler's name. Bring ID or a passport for everyone, children too. Children under the age of 18 might be requested to show their ID card at the entrance of the site, so please bring it with you on the tour
No re-entryOne entry to the site. Bring lunch if you want to eat during the visit. Your bag must fit within 30 × 30 × 15 cm.
Mobility and healthNot recommended for travelers with poor cardiovascular health Travelers should have at least a moderate level of physical fitness
CancellationFull refund up to 24 hours before departure; nothing back after that.
Booking cutoffThe listing sets no booking cutoff; late bookings depend on availability. Instant confirmation; mobile or paper ticket accepted.
ChildrenAges 2 to 17 as children, under 2 as infants; the booking page shows their prices. Each booking needs at least one adult.
From the listing, in short:
  • Meet by Piazza del Popolo's lion fountain. Return is to nearby Viale Washington.
  • Luggage isn't allowed on the coach, and storage isn't available.
  • Expect substantial walking; the trip isn't recommended for travelers with mobility impairments or poor cardiovascular health.
  • Bring ID for children under 18. Infants must sit on an adult's lap.
  • Bring food in winter if needed; lunch choices can be limited from November through March.
